多多色-多人伦交性欧美在线观看-多人伦精品一区二区三区视频-多色视频-免费黄色视屏网站-免费黄色在线

國內最全IT社區平臺 聯系我們 | 收藏本站
阿里云優惠2
您當前位置:首頁 > php開源 > php教程 > 【Leetcode】Coin Change

【Leetcode】Coin Change

來源:程序員人生   發布時間:2016-06-08 13:01:56 閱讀次數:2413次

題目鏈接:https://leetcode.com/problems/coin-change/
題目:

You are given coins of different denominations and a total amount of money amount. Write a function to compute the fewest number of coins that you need to make up that amount. If that amount of money cannot be made up by any combination of the coins, return .

Example 1:
coins = [1, 2, 5], amount = 11
return 3 (11 = 5 + 5 + 1)

Example 2:
coins = [2], amount = 3
return .

Note:
You may assume that you have an infinite number of each kind of coin.

思路:

c[i]表示數目為i時最少需要多少個硬幣。

算法:

public int coinChange(int[] coins, int amount) { int c[] = new int[amount + 1]; for (int i = 1; i <= amount; i++) { int min = ⑴; for (int j = 0; j < coins.length; j++) { if (i - coins[j] >= 0 && c[i - coins[j]] != ⑴){ if(min==⑴){//當第1次判斷時 min = c[i-coins[j]]+1; }else{ min = Math.min(min, c[i - coins[j]] + 1); } } } c[i] = min; } return c[amount] ; }


生活不易,碼農辛苦
如果您覺得本網站對您的學習有所幫助,可以手機掃描二維碼進行捐贈
程序員人生
------分隔線----------------------------
分享到:
------分隔線----------------------------
關閉
程序員人生
主站蜘蛛池模板: 免费福利网站在线观看 | 欧美特黄a级高清免费看片 欧美特黄一级aa毛片 | 成人卡通精品卡通动漫第一页 | 欧美日韩一级片在线观看 | 亚洲人成伊人成综合网久久久 | 多人做人爱视频在线观看 | 精品国产一区二区三区不卡在线 | 亚洲剧情在线 | 国产精品亚洲综合网站 | 开心丁香婷婷深爱五月 | 最色影院 | 2020在线不卡观看视频 | 日产国产欧美视频一区精品 | 精品久久一区二区三区 | 欧美xxxxxxxxxxxxx 欧美xxxxxxxxxx黑人 | 国产免费福利片 | 欧美成人免费网在线观看 | 午夜视频在线免费观看 | 国产成人一区二区三区在线视频 | 亚洲成在线观看 | 尤物视频在线观看 | 日本免费爱爱视频 | 亚洲天天看 | 免费男女视频 | 日韩在线 | 中文 | 国产成人综合精品 | 日韩一区二区不卡中文字幕 | 日韩精品一区二区三区中文在线 | 美国一级毛片片aa久久综合 | 大香交伊人 | 亚洲伊人久久大香线蕉苏妲己 | 巨大欧美黑人xxxxbbbb | 亚洲手机在线 | 日本一区二区不卡视频 | 免费性| 国产产一区二区三区久久毛片国语 | 免费看成人国产一区二区三区 | 最近免费中文字幕视频高清在线看 | 69视频在线 | 精品无码久久久久久久动漫 | 国产免费一区二区在线看 |